The more frequently cited allegations or issues were spread primarily among duties, promotions, and nonselections (see Figure 6)

Investigations of seven complaints revealed no evidence of discrimination. Some evidence of discrimination was found, however, in one case which is currently in the settlement/proposed disposition phase. The investigations continued to reveal instances of poor communication between supervisors and employees with respect to job assignments, performance standards, and prospects for promotion
